N. Hall rabies case confirmed

By Ken Stanford Contributing Editor
GAINESVILLE - Another rabies case has been confirmed in North Hall.

Hall County officials sayThis is to advise that a dog had contact with a raccoon recently in the Cochran Road area of north Hall County. The raccoon was shipped to the Georgia Public Health Lab- Virology Section in Decatur. Hall County Animal Control was advised Monday that the raccoon tested positive for rabies. This is the seventh confirmed case of rabies in Hall County in 2013.

Positive alert signs will be posted in the area where the rabid raccoon was located. If you live in this area or you see an animal acting abnormally in the area, contact Hall County Animal Services at 770-531-6830 or Hall County Dispatch during non-working hours at 770-536-8812.

Animal owners are encouraged to vaccinate their domesticated pets for rabies. Vaccines are available at the Hall County Animal Shelter for $10 Tuesday through Friday, 9 a.m. to 5 p.m., at
1688 Barber Road, Gainesville.
